The Midwest Society For Acoustic Ecology
The Midwest Society for Acoustic Ecology (MSAE) explores the vital role of sound and listening in natural habitats and human societies. Since 2009, we’ve brought communities together through immersive soundwalks, educational workshops, and creative and scholarly projects. Our members work to identify, preserve, and restore culturally and ecologically diverse sound environments. As part of a growing network dedicated to advancing acoustic ecology, we deepen the understanding and appreciation of sound in the world around us.
